Bordeaux Airport (BOD), also known as Bordeaux-Mérignac Airport, is the primary international gateway to the Nouvelle-Aquitaine region in southwestern France. Situated approximately 12 kilometers west of the historic city of Bordeaux, the airport serves as a critical link for both business travelers and tourists eager to visit the world's most famous wine region and the scenic Atlantic coastline.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get from Bordeaux Airport to the city center?

+

The most convenient options include the Tram Line A, which connects the airport to the city center directly, and the 30'Direct shuttle bus which runs to the main Gare Saint-Jean train station.

What is the 'billie' terminal at BOD?

+

The 'billie' terminal is a simplified, dedicated terminal at Bordeaux Airport designed specifically for low-cost airlines like EasyJet and Ryanair to streamline boarding and arrivals.

Is there free Wi-Fi at Bordeaux Airport?

+

Yes, Bordeaux Airport offers free, unlimited high-speed Wi-Fi throughout all passenger terminals.

How early should I arrive for my flight from BOD?

+

It is generally recommended to arrive at least 2 hours before domestic or European flights and 3 hours before international flights, especially during the busy summer season.
